The Share button is the primary way of "sharing" images, files, notes ect between apps and other users on the same WiFi network and more. It looks like a square with an UP arrow, as below.
View attachment 40444
When pressed it gives you a range of options, usually your devices, people you have recently contacted by social media or SMS as well as a scrollable list of actions like Copy, Print, Save to files, Assign to contact ect, ect.

If you go to Settings you may see a Red Dot near the top saying Setup not complete, clicking that will give you a list of tasks to complete like Apple ID, Wallet, Facial Recognition ect. You will need to complete those things.
If you think you have mucked up the setup you can always connect via USB to your Mac erase the iPhone and start over.
I you have your old phone you can back that up first and after erasing the new one create a duplicate of it by using the backup of your old iPhone to setup the new one.
